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64182346 2898 649709918
6109355 083
6109355 083
35 28242386 907
All about undefined
Interested in learning more?
6109355 083
35 28242386 907
See more
7848 737439775 15955941008
1508936 20 27 100622 5172
See more
4846 0699155 20704
66 86273317 914895 7430709
See more